How SparkVox scores Awareness and Authority drafts for category-generic language - and how positioning claim and voice profile feed the check.

LinkedIn readers have learned to skim past posts that could have been written by anyone in the category - the same contrarian opener, the same "here is what nobody tells you" frame, the same vague lesson with no proof. SparkVox runs a distinctiveness check on Awareness and Authority drafts so more of that filler gets caught before you spend time editing it.
Not literary genius - whether the draft carries proof, stance, or phrasing that ties to you and your positioning, rather than interchangeable thought-leadership language. The check compares the draft to your optional positioning claim, on-brand patterns, learned corrections, and proof markers from your voice profile.
Awareness and Authority funnel stages, where sameness hurts reach and trust most. Conversion posts lean on buyer recognition and proof density; the gate focuses where generic voice is most common in feeds.
Distinctiveness is a generation-time filter, not a publish gate. You review every draft, edit, discard, or approve. Your edits and discards still train voice profile and future curation. Pair this with positioning claim on Brief Sparky when you want a clear thesis across projects.
